The use of data validation with input forms has one limitation - drop down lists do not appear in data entry fields. But even though a drop-down list does not show up inside the form, its restrictions are still in effect. If you enter a value that is not in the list, the form will...

To create a drop-down list in Excel, follow these steps- Select a cell where you want to show the drop-down menu. Go to Data > Data Validation. Select the List from the Allow menu. Write down your options in the Source box.
